We went to a lot of places, including Santuário do Caraça, where we tried to see de wolf Guará. We couldn't see it, but we learned about it anyway. The most interesting thing that we've learned about it is that during May and April, the male and female wolf walk together and after 65 days, 1 to 3 wolf cubs are born.
Another thing that we've learned is the existence of old Gold Mines in Ouro Preto. Nowadays the mines aren't working anymore, but they are open to visiters. We've learned that the mine workers were black slaves, brought from Africa in the colonial period.
We've also learned that there are diferent churches, created by different people and for diferent purposes, like to welcome poor people or just to have money. The church of Nossa Senhora do Rosário and the church of Santa Efigênia are examples of churches created to welcome the poor.
